Corsair is shipping a China-only Vengeance DDR5 kit that uses CXMT-made DRAM chips.
The 16GB kit runs at DDR5-6000 CL36 and supports both Intel XMP and AMD EXPO.
The move suggests a Chinese DRAM maker has entered a mainstream consumer memory product.
It also reflects tight global RAM supply, as major vendors focus more on data-center demand.
